Tech Glimpse: Ferrari bring radical upgrades to Sepang

The Ferrari Formula 1 team have brought key upgrades for the Malaysian Grand Prix, in their bid to help Vettel recover his 28-point deficit to championship leader Lewis Hamilton following the drama of Singapore.  If anything, Singapore proved that Ferrari led the way in terms of aerodynamic development and chassis superiority, as Sebastian Vettel qualified […] The post Tech Glimpse: Ferrari bring radical upgrades to Sepang appeared first on F1 Hub.
